5. Your Progress Is Measurable

5. Your Progress Is Measurable

Tracking how well you did with your marketing campaign is imperative since you want to know whether you got a high turnover rate or not. Unlike traditional billboards, where you can’t track the number of views, digital marketing comes with metrics.

Tools like google analytics provide you with an optimal breakdown of your marketing tactic. For example, you can see the number of comments, likes, shares, and even purchases your business got. This can help you make a graph and deduce what marketing tactics benefit you every year and what month always gets you new leads.

For instance, you may notice that your products sell well during the holidays, and your social media posts also get shared more around the same time. So you can study what aspects of your campaign spoke to consumers around that period.

As a result, you will have a better idea of what you need to do for your company. When you learn about the return on investment your campaigns generated, it helps you map out new plans, work on your SEO, and discard methods that don’t yield results, saving you more money. You flourish when you’re no longer in the dark about how well you’re doing as a business.

Let employees work on their own devices : ‘Bring your own device’ (BYOD) such a simple idea – yet so many businesses resist it. When you let your employees use their own devices to do company business, you’re saving huge amounts of money – and actually increasing productivity at the same time. Countless studies have shown that employees are more comfortable and more productive when they use their own devices for work tasks – and the maths really adds up: If using a device you’re familiar with only saves 10 minutes each day – that adds up to an incredible 45 hours over the course of a full working year – essentially offering you a free week’s worth of work if you’re happy for employees to use their own machines. Of course, there are security considerations to be made – and BYOD is likely to be impractical if you’re handling a lot of sensitive client information, but if you’d like to take away a huge chunk of capital expenditure from your budget, these could be problems you’d be happy to work around. Outsource support : When it comes to money-saving, good tech systems can give and take in similar measures – but one of the largest costs to consider when you’re installing IT relates to the people who are going to support it. If you’re a small company, even if you only have a very small number of employees, you’re probably going to need someone to support your IT systems – and if you don’t have that person in place, you run the very real risk of not being able to trade if your IT network goes down. So, what does the maths look like? Well, you’ve got a $40,000 basic wage for someone who comes with the skills set needed to keep a network up and running by themselves – then you’ve got to factor holiday cover, sickness, maternity/paternity leave, training and what happens if that person decides they’d like to work somewhere else. All in all, carrying IT staff can be problematic – and extremely expensive – which is why managed network providers (MSPs) are becoming more and more popular with small to medium-sized businesses. With an MSP, you’ve got the potential of 24/7 access, 365 days a year – plus no need to worry about keeping an individual up to speed with the latest accreditations and training programs. You simply pick up the phone and access the support – which, most of the time, can be applied to your systems remotely. If you’d like your tech to save you thousands – you could do a lot worse than finding a good MSP and treating them like they’re one of your valued team. Buy resources ‘as a service’ : If you’re bringing your IT support onboard as an outsourced service – why not do the same with your applications, platforms, and infrastructure? In the last 10 years, larger tech companies have realized that there’s an increasing number of small businesses becoming established year on year – and those companies simply do not have the money that’s needed to buy expensive software licenses, development platforms and costly networking infrastructure straight out of the gate. The solution? Offering all of the above on a subscription basis – pay for only what you use, whenever you need it? A result is an increasing number of people opting to move to solutions like Microsoft Office 365 and Google’s G-Suite – both examples of ‘Software as a Service’ (Saas). That said, it’s not just cloud-accessed software that’s available in this manner, Microsoft now provides email exchange servers on a similar subscription basis too – with the robust security you’d expect from one of the biggest tech companies on Earth. All these things are made possible by the cloud – the concept of storage and services that are hosted centrally, with your internet connection bridging the gap between your business and the resource. Of course, you’re going to need a connection that is stable and fast enough to allow uninterrupted access – but that’s more than realistic for most internet service providers. Interestingly – the monetary benefits of SaaS are actually likely to be two-fold, as there’s an increasing body of evidence that suggests people actually work more effectively together when they’re collaborating online, even when compared to sitting next to one another in an office space. If you want to increase productivity and reduce costs with the help of IT tech, you could do a lot worse than to explore which of your required resources could be procured ‘as a Service’.
